Cajun-Spiced Grilled Chicken Wings with Jalapeño Ranch

Smoky grilled chicken wings coated in bold Cajun seasoning and served with a cool, creamy homemade jalapeño ranch. Perfect for BBQs, game day, family dinners, and summer cookouts.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ds chicken wings, split
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ons Cajun se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on kosher sal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• ½ cup sour cream
  • ½ cup buttermilk
  • 1 jalapeño, seeded and chopped
  • 2 tablespoons chopped parsley
  • 1 tablespoon chopped dill
  • 1 tablespoon chopped chives
  • 1 garlic clove

 

  • 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ice

Instructions

  1. Pat the chicken wings dry with paper towels.
  2. Toss them with olive oil and all the Cajun seasonings.
  3. Let the wings rest for 20 minutes.
  4. Blend all the jalapeño ranch ingredients until smooth.
  5. Refrigerate the ranch while preparing the grill.
  6. Preheat the grill to 375–400°F (190–205°C).
  7. Grill the wings over indirect heat for about 20 minutes.
  8. Move the wings to direct heat and grill until crispy.
  9. Cook until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).
  10. Rest the wings for 5 minutes.
  11. Serve with the chilled jalapeño ranch. 

Notes

  • Pat the wings dry before seasoning for crispier skin.
  • Adjust the amount of jalapeño to control the heat.
  • Fresh herbs give the ranch the best flavor.
  • Leftovers keep well in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.
